commit 6d539a428c8f0067bad28e23de9f669b7404abb5
Author: Stefan Reinauer <reinauer at chromium.org>
Date:   Mon Oct 1 13:50:30 2012 -0700

    Pass correct sleep type to mainboard sleep handler
    
    The sleep type is 5 for S3 and 7 for S5.
    
    Change-Id: I7ffdb3d27b6994ac4a12a343caf4d7abb82fe6ca
    Signed-off-by: Stefan Reinauer <reinauer at google.com>
